JavaScript concat () Метод: Объект Array
Описание
Метод concat () используется для объединения двух или более массивов. Concat не изменяет исходные массивы, он возвращает копию тех же элементов, которые объединены из исходных массивов.
Посмотрите видеоинструкцию по методам concat для объекта массива JavaScript
Версия
Реализовано в JavaScript 1.2
Синтаксис
concat (arrayname1, arrayname2, ..., arraynameN)
параметр
arrayname1, arrayname2, ..., arraynameN: массивы, которые нужно объединить в массив.
Пример -1:
В следующем веб-документе два массива arrayname1 и arrayname2 с одним элементом объединены методом concat ().
HTML-код
<!DOCTYPE html>
<head>
<meta charset="utf-8" />
<title>JavaScript concat() method example on two arrays</title>
<meta name="description" content="This document contains an example of JavaScript Array constructor Property" />
<style type="text/css">
h1{color: red;}
</style>
</head>
<body>
<h1>JavaScript : concat() method</h1>
<script src="array-concat-example1.js"></script>
</body>
</html>
Код JS
var arrayname1 = new Array("USA");
var arrayname2 = new Array("INDIA");
var newarray = arrayname1.concat(arrayname2);
var newParagraph = document.createElement("p");
var newText = document.createTextNode(newarray);
newParagraph.appendChild(newText);
document.body.appendChild(newParagraph);
Практикуйте пример онлайн
Пример метода JavaScript concat () для двух массивовПример -2:
В следующем веб-документе три массива array1, array2 и array3 с несколькими элементами объединены методом concat ().
HTML-код
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="utf8" />
<title>JavaScript concat() method example on multiple arrays</title>
<style type="text/css">
h1 {color:red}
</style>
</head>
<body>
<h1>JavaScript : concat() method</h1>
<script src="array-concat-example2.js"></script>
</body>
</html>
Код JS
var array1=new Array(2);
array1[0] ="Fruits";
array1[1] ="Color";
var array2=new Array(2);
array2[0] ="Orange";
array2[1] ="Apple";
var array3=new Array(2);
array3[0] ="Banana";
array3[1] ="Cherry";
var joinarray=array1.concat(array2,array3);
var newParagraph = document.createElement("p");
var newText = document.createTextNode(joinarray);
newParagraph.appendChild(newText);
document.body.appendChild(newParagraph);
Практикуйте пример онлайн
Пример метода JavaScript concat () для нескольких массивовСмотрите также:
Основные объекты JavaScript, методы, свойства.
Предыдущая: Прототип JavaScript Свойство: Array Object
Далее: JavaScript join () Метод: Array Object
Новый контент: Composer: менеджер зависимостей для PHP , R программирования